Overview
- Immediate assistance includes Rs50,000 cash per family, with Rs1 million for deaths or total house loss, Rs500,000 for partial damage, and Rs20,000 per acre for crop losses.
- ATM cards are being issued for withdrawals up to Rs300,000 per day to speed access to funds.
- Authorities report 70–73% of damage surveys completed, more than 71,000 bank accounts opened, and 72–75 relief camps operating with free transport.
- On-ground disbursements have started across an initial 15 districts, including a reported Rs960 million paid in a single day in Tehsil Depalpur.
- The government cites 1,700 survey teams and 10,000 officials deployed, 2.5 million people relocated, over 1.2 million medical cases treated, and strict anti-corruption and complaint mechanisms in place.
